SECTION 1 PRECAUTIONS Safety Precautions Burrs formed during molding may be left over on some parts of the chassis. Therefore, pay attention to such burrs in the case of preforming repair of this system. Please use enough caution not to see the beam directly or touch it in case of an adjustment or operation check.

Preventing static electricity Electrostatic discharge (ESD), which occurs when static electricity stored in the body, fabric, etc. is discharged, can destroy the laser diode in the traverse unit (optical pickup). Take care to prevent this when performing repairs. 1.2.1 Grounding to prevent damage by static electricity Static electricity in the work area can destroy the optical pickup (laser diode) in devices such as CD players.

3.2.2 Removing the top cover (See Fig.2) (1) From the back side of the CD mechanism assembly, re- move the two screws B attaching the top cover. (2) Take out the top cover in an upward direction. Reference: When attaching the top cover, set the sections c of the top cov- er under the bending sections d of the chassis base 2.
